The 150th Annual Conclave, Knights Templar of Texas, has come and gone. Sir Knight Skip Dees is to be congratulated for doing an excellent job in setting up the Annual Conclave. The Sir Knights of Midland and Odessa receive our heartfelt thanks for their hard work in seeing that the Conclave was a success.

Being installed as Grand Commander is the greatest honor that has been bestowed upon me. It is a very humbling experience and present a challenge for me to do the very best that I can for the Grand Commandery of Texas. It is with this thought that I extend that challenge to each and every Sir Knight in Texas to continue the improvement of Templar Masonry in Texas. During the past several years great strides have been made in turning around the decline in our Fraternity. We need to continue to carry the work started in a more productive mode. There will be several things that I will be doing this year to promote Templar Masonry, and I trust that the effort will be helpful to the constituent Commanderies. You will receive more information in the near future, and I trust that with the help of each and every Sir Knight we will accomplish our goals.

During my travels in Texas these past nine years, many Sir Knights have given to me a lot of ideas. It is my plan to formulate those ideas into workable programs that will be of benefit to each and every commandery.
